Output 91eb2d5f666cfc24da206b44039b8a62e2c7e51bc631d40f4216799a7ec9f971:0

value
98566661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fe022d45595c29a24229bf736634ab68d00c08 OP_EQUAL
address
MCjMfE37TskoTXu1Wp1pS9GzprYYYQ2EQ7
transaction
91eb2d5f666cfc24da206b44039b8a62e2c7e51bc631d40f4216799a7ec9f971
spent
true